2007 Toyota Highlander Hybrid

The Toyota Highlander Hybrid is almost identical to the regular combustion engine Highlander. However, it is kinder to the environment and gets slightly better gas mileage. The Highlander Hybrid seats five standard and up to seven with optional extra seats. There is available front- or all-wheel drive. It is powered by a second-generation Hybrid Synergy Drive System. This system combines a 208 hp 3.3-liter V-6 engine and an electric motor. In total the combination creates 268 hp total. This is all controlled by a continuously variable transmission. In the all-wheel drive version a separate electric motor drives the rear wheels. Front, side-impact and first- and second-row side curtain airbags come standard. For 2007, The Toyota Highlander Hybrid only gets slight exterior changes.
